#4d07d9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d07d9 is composed of 30.2% red, 2.7%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.5% cyan, 96.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 260 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 43.9%. #4d07d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#9a0eff with #0000b3.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#4d07d9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4d07d9 has RGB values of R:77, G:7,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5048281.

Shades and Tints of #4d07d9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030008 is the darkest color, while #f8f4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d07d9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6e72 is the less saturated color, while #4d07d9 is the most saturated one.
